DONNELLY GARMENT CO. v. INTERNATIONAL L. G. W. UNION

No. 2924.

21 F.Supp. 807 (1937)

DONNELLY GARMENT CO. et al. v. INTERNATIONAL LADIES' GARMENT WORKERS' UNION et al. (DONNELLY GARMENT WORKERS' UNION et al., Interveners).

District Court, W. D. Missouri, W. D.

December 31, 1937.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Reed & Ingraham and Hogsett, Murray, Trippe & Depping, all of Kansas City, Mo., for plaintiffs.

Frank P. Walsh, of New York City, and Roy Rucker, Jerome Walsh and Clif Langsdale, all of Kansas City, Mo., for defendants.

Frank Tyler, of Gossett, Ellis, Dietrich & Tyler, all of Kansas City, Mo., for interveners.

Before VAN VALKENBURGH, Circuit Judge, and REEVES and OTIS, District Judges.


VAN VALKENBURGH, Circuit Judge.

Plaintiffs are corporations, organized and existing under the laws of the state of Missouri, engaged in the manufacture and sale of ladies' garments and wearing apparel, under the trade-mark "Nelly Don." Said companies, as manufacturer and sales department, have built up a large market for said garments and a wide and profitable business throughout the states of the Union.
